The sunfish and crappie bite is strong!
The weather has been warm, so we have only made a couple inches since I last posted. We now have 14.5-15.5 inches of ice out on Lake Minnetonka. But it sounds like colder weather is on its way.
I moved my houses around this last week, and we are on a good sunfish and crappie bite. The sunfish have been loaded on the underwater camera. Some fish race up and eat while others you have to jig a bit to get them to eat. The smaller jigs with waxworms have been the best. After dark about 7:00pm the crappies move in and the fun begins. Some fish are suspended while others are near the bottom. I've had my best luck with glow jigs and waxworms. But some of my customers are catching them on crappie minnows too.
A few pike are hitting sucker minnows on tip-ups. But the walleyes are down there but customers are seeing them just swim by on the camera.
